Introduction to the ReefBeat app
All of Red Sea’s connected devices can be operated via the ReefBeat
app installed on an Android or iOS smart mobile device (SMD) with an
internet connection. See the full list of supported mobile phones/tablets
on our website.
Through your personal user account on the cloud, ReefBeat enables
you to set up and manage any number of aquariums and add multiple
devices to each of them.
For full functionality, each ReefWave must have a permanent connection
to the internet through your home Wi-Fi network. In this mode of
operation, you will be able to see the current status of your ReefWave
units, change the settings or receive notifications on your SMD whenever
you have access to the internet.
The ReefBeat homepage will show you the current status of all of your
connected devices, and links you directly to the Settings Dashboard for
each group or for individual units.
You can install the ReefBeat on multiple SMDs by entering the same user
account details. All SMDs will have the same rights for operating and
changing all of the settings. You should keep this in mind before giving
your user details to any 3rd party.
In the event that you do not have a home network or your home network
does not have an active internet connection, you will only be able to
operate the ReefWave from the controller with limited functionality. More
information about operating the ReefWave in “Controller Mode” is provided
below.
